Aqua Breaks Up: The End of an Era for 'Barbie Girl' Legends (2026)

Aqua, the Danish electro-dance group behind the iconic 1997 hit 'Barbie Girl', has announced its dissolution after over three decades of musical success. This decision comes as a surprise to many, given the band's enduring popularity and recent resurgence in 2023 with the Barbie film's soundtrack. But what makes this announcement even more intriguing is the band's thoughtful and mature approach to their breakup.

In a heartfelt Instagram post, Aqua expressed gratitude for their fans and the incredible journey they've shared. They acknowledged the band's impact on their lives, from traveling the world to singing with millions of fans and creating memories that will last forever. However, they also emphasized the importance of protecting their creative work, suggesting that the decision to disband was not taken lightly.

The band's longevity is remarkable, having sold an estimated 33 million records and singles throughout their career. Their ability to stay relevant and connect with audiences over the years is a testament to their talent and adaptability. The recent sampling of 'Barbie Girl' in Nicki Minaj and Ice Spice's 'Barbie World' further solidified the song's enduring appeal and cultural impact.
